Think you’ve got plenty of time to work on your medical school application? Well, you do. As of May 1, medical colleges and universities nationwide are accepting applications for the Fall 2020 semester start. Deadlines run from this coming October to as late as next February. But if you’re anxious to get the ball rolling, there are plenty of reasons to submit your applications early. Other than coming across as motivated and highly organized – both important traits getting the attention of decision makers – here are four practical reasons to move quickly. 

  1. You’ll skip ahead of the grade verification line: The application process isn’t complete until the American Medical College Application Service (AMCAS) verifies the grades listed on your transcripts – And that can take time. Applying in early May means your grades should be verified by early June. Thus, your application will be far ahead of the verification request rush that happens every July and August.
  2. You’ll get more recommendation letters: The May med school application opening coincides with the busy exam season. If you haven’t yet asked your professors or other school administrators for reference letters, you may be out of luck.
  3. You’ll get first choice of interview days: Applying early places you in the front of the line when it comes to scheduling medical school interviews. This is important when you’re juggling applications to multiple schools and the travel that those options may call for.
  4. You’ll have time to perfect your secondary applications and answer questions: Completing successful secondary applications can take time – perhaps even longer than your initial applications, as they typically call for multiple essays. Starting the process early means more time to craft a perfect response to secondary application requests and to answer additional questions that screeners may have about you and your experience.
